Understanding Replacement Fascia Boards: A Comprehensive Guide
Fascia boards play a crucial role in the structural integrity and visual appeal of any building. These horizontal boards are set up at the edge of the roof, serving as the primary support group for the lower edge of the roofing and supplying a tidy surface to the roofline. When these boards become harmed or worn with time, it may end up being required for homeowners and structure supervisors to think about replacement fascia boards. Significance of Fascia Boards
Fascia boards serve multiple important functions that add to the durability and functionality of a structure.
Protection: They secure the underlying structure from wetness invasion, insects, and the components.Assistance: They support the lower edges of the roofing, including the roofing shingles and sheathing.Aesthetic Appeal: Fascia boards contribute substantially to the total appearance of a structure, helping to develop a polished and ended up look.Indications It's Time for Replacement
Recognizing when replacement fascia boards are required is vital. Here are some typical signs indicating the requirement for replacement:
Visible Rot or Decay: Areas of staining or soft spots can show wetness damage.Fractures or Splits: Visible damage can lead to additional wear and tear if not resolved right away.Insect Infestation: Evidence of insects like carpenter ants or termites might symbolize underlying damage.Our Outdated Appearance: Warping or fading paint can interfere with a home's curb appeal.Gutter Issues: Inconsistent drain from seamless gutters can be credited to harmed fascia boards.Kinds Of Fascia Board Materials
When considering replacement fascias, different materials use differing advantages and disadvantages. Comprehending these choices can help homeowners make notified choices. Below is a breakdown of typical materials:
MaterialAdvantagesDownsidesWoodAesthetic appeal, natural appearanceHigh maintenance, vulnerable to rotVinylLow maintenance, resistant to moistureCan fade gradually, minimal color choicesAluminumLong lasting, fireproofMay damage or scratch, less visual varietyFiber CementIncredibly resilient, mimics wood appearanceHeavier, can be more costlyPVCHighly resistant to weather and rotHigher upfront cost, might look less naturalThe Replacement Process
Replacing fascia boards is a task that requires mindful preparation and execution. It can be performed as a DIY job or contracted to a professional. Here's a step-by-step guide for property owners considering a DIY approach:
Tools and Materials NeededReplacement fascia boardsMeasuring tapeCircular saw or miter saw LadderLevelNails or screwsHammer or drillPaint or wood finish (if required)Steps to Replace Fascia BoardsEvaluation and Measurement: Inspect existing fascia, measuring its length and depth.Elimination: Carefully get rid of damaged fascia boards, guaranteeing no damage takes place to the roofing system or eaves.Preparation: After removal, check for any underlying problems like rot or mold on the rafters.Cutting Replacement Boards: Cut brand-new boards to size, based upon measurements taken.Installation: Fit the brand-new boards in place, ensuring it aligns securely with the roofing.Finishing Touches: If wooden boards are used, apply a protective surface or paint.Maintenance Tips for Fascia Boards

Rates for fascia board replacement varies based upon products, labor, and the general condition of the existing structure. Here's a series of costs homeowners can expect:
DIY Costs: If carrying out the job, anticipate to invest between ₤ 100 and ₤ 300 on products.Professional Installation: Hiring a contractor can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,000, depending on task scope and materials chosen.Elements Influencing CostMaterial Choice: Different products included differing rate tags.Labor: Hiring knowledgeable experts incurs labor expenses.Geographical Location: Prices might vary based upon place and need.Existing Damage: If underlying structures need repair, costs will increase.Frequently Asked Questions about Replacement Fascia Boards1. How typically should fascia boards be replaced?
Fascia boards can last anywhere from 10 to 50 years depending on the product and maintenance. Regular assessments can indicate when replacements are needed.
2. Can I paint my fascia boards?
Yes, painting is an exceptional way to safeguard wooden fascia boards from moisture while boosting curb appeal.
3. What is the best material for fascia boards?
The very best product depends upon the home and personal preference. Vinyl is popular for its low maintenance, while wood is preferred for its visual appeal.
4. Can I change fascia boards in winter?
While it is possible to change fascia boards in winter, moderate temperature levels are more beneficial for dealing with numerous products and ensuring correct adhesion and sealing.
5. Should I hire a professional for fascia board replacement?
While numerous select a DIY method, speaking with a professional might be advantageous for those doing not have experience, especially for assessing underlying damage.
